Why a Heat Pump Retrofit Is a Smart Choice for Cambridge MA Homes

Responding to Cambridge’s Unique Climate and Building Styles

Cambridge lies in USDA Climate Zone 5, meaning winter lows frequently dip below freezing. Traditional natural gas or oil-based systems often struggle to maintain efficient heating in this environment, especially in older homes with drafty insulation.

heat pump retrofit is well-suited for both older and newer homes. Today's inverter heat pump technology ensures steady, reliable heat, even when the temperature drops to 5°F—thanks to variable-speed compressors that adjust to the demands of the room. This makes heat pumps ideal for Cambridge's diverse housing stock.

Reducing Energy Costs and Carbon Emissions

Massachusetts is known for its ambitious climate policies, and Cambridge is at the forefront. Retrofitting heating and cooling systems aligns well with city-wide goals of reducing fossil fuel consumption in residential buildings. Plus, the financial incentives make now a particularly smart time to upgrade.

  • Mass Save® offers significant rebates for qualifying air source heat pump retrofit projects—up to $10,000 depending on your system
  • The Inflation Reduction Act provides additional federal tax credits for heat pump installations
  • Homes that switch fully from fossil fuels to electric heat pump systems can also receive bonuses through Clean Heat pathways

Understanding Retrofit Heat Pump Systems for Older Cambridge Homes

How Retrofit Heat Pump Systems Work

retrofit heat pump replaces or supplements your existing furnace or boiler system by transferring heat instead of generating it from fuel combustion. It provides both heating and cooling using an external unit and indoor air handlers.

If you currently rely on radiators or baseboards with no central AC, a ductless retrofit using mini-splits is a common path. Alternatively, homes with existing ductwork can take advantage of ducted heat pump retrofit systems that distribute climate-controlled air evenly throughout the home.

Compatibility with Existing Systems

One of the major benefits of a heat pump retrofit is the ability to integrate with your existing system upgrade plans. Depending on your setup:

  • Radiator-based homes can keep their layout and add discreet wall-mounted indoor units
  • Central heating homes can convert to ducted heat pump retrofit systems, often using the same ductwork
  • Small or historic homes can opt for ductless retrofit systems, requiring minimal renovation

Seasonal Performance and Year-Round Benefits

Massachusetts winters are no problem for cold-climate inverter heat pump systems. These models are designed with enhanced insulated compressors and high-performance heat exchangers that function efficiently well below freezing.

During the summer, the same system provides cooling comparable to traditional central air units—perfect for humid July days in Cambridge. This year-round performance ensures a strong return on investment over time.

Cleaner, Quieter Operation for Indoor Comfort

Modern inverter heat pump systems eliminate the on-off cycling of older HVAC systems. Instead, they adjust continuously with precision to your desired temperature, resulting in:

  • Consistent indoor temperatures
  • Quieter operation compared to traditional gas systems
  • Better humidity control, improving air quality in your Cambridge home

Benefits of Retrofitting Heat Pumps in Ductless Homes and Apartments

Ideal for Multi-Family Homes and Older Buildings Without Ductwork

For many of Cambridge’s classic triple-deckers and pre-war brick buildings, adding ductwork isn't feasible. This is where retrofitting heat pumps with ductless mini-split systems becomes essential.

Ductless retrofit heat pump systems provide:

  • Flexible zoning per room or unit
  • Compact indoor units installed on walls, floors, or ceilings
  • No need for major renovations or damage to architectural features

Flexible Zoning and Personalized Comfort

Zoning allows each room to have its own temperature setting—a huge benefit in shared homes or rental properties. You can heat the bedrooms during chilly mornings without wasting energy in empty spaces. This elevates not just home comfort improvement, but also energy conservation.

Is an Air Source Heat Pump Retrofit Right for You?

Evaluate Your Electrical Service Capacity

If your home hasn't been upgraded recently, your electrical panel might require enhancement to support a new air source heat pump retrofit. Consult a licensed electrician or energy consultant as part of your upgrade plan. Homes updated within the last 10–15 years typically have the capacity needed.

Consider Your Building Envelope and Insulation

heat pump retrofit can only do its job well if your home is sufficiently weatherized. Adding insulation, air sealing, and efficient windows will enhance the unit’s performance substantially. Mass Save® offers 75–100% off insulation upgrades for qualified homeowners—a wise move before or during your retrofit.

Access Local Rebates and Utility Incentives

Upgrading to a retrofit heat pump system in Cambridge comes with ample financial support:

  • Mass Save® rebates and no-interest financing
  • Federal tax credits up to 30% under the Energy Efficient Home Improvement Credit
  • Cambridge-specific sustainability grants (check city programs)

For full rebate eligibility, systems must meet efficiency standards approved by the AHRI—visit the Mass Save Residential Heating and Cooling page to learn more.
